.NET Framework
Development
The .NET Framework is a software framework developed by Microsoft that runs primarily on Microsoft Windows. It includes a large class library called Framework Class Library and provides language interoperability across several programming languages.

VR Remote Desktop
Remote Work & Education
VR Remote Desktop is a virtual reality software that allows users to remotely connect to and control their computer desktop in an immersive 3D VR environment. It transports the desktop into VR, enabling new ways to multitask and interact with programs and files.
